Buckingham East Ward : Housing Tenure

Housing Tenure

Data cube chart.

Year Owned Outright Mortgaged or Shared Local Authority etc Housing Associations etc Private Rental Other
1991 548 Show data context 1,536 Show data context 476 Show data context 12 Show data context 302 Show data context 0 Show data context
2001 999 Show data context 1,656 Show data context 396 Show data context 87 Show data context 431 Show data context 117 Show data context
2011 1,233 Show data context 1,368 Show data context 139 Show data context 348 Show data context 554 Show data context 54 Show data context
2021 1,452 Show data context 1,215 Show data context 145 Show data context 427 Show data context 703 Show data context 106 Show data context
Date Source
1991 Office for National Statistics, NOMIS - Official Census and Labour Market Statistics (Table S20 Tenure and amenities: Households with residents [100%])
2001 Office for National Statistics, NOMIS - Official Census and Labour Market Statistics (Table UV063, "Tenure households", for All households)
2011 Office for National Statistics, NOMIS - Official Census and Labour Market Statistics (Table QS405UK, "Tenure - Households")
2021 Office for National Statistics, ONS "Create a Custom Dataset" ("Tenure of Household" (9-way))
